尊敬的客戶:
非常感謝您一直以來的信賴與支持,步科以貼近您需求為導向,對F1軟硬件做了更人性化的升級工作,歡迎您前來咨詢選購。
一.升級內容
1. F1命名
鑒于F1獨特的性能與外觀結構,相對于傳統的PLC差異很大,許多客戶更認同于F1為一個智能控制器,而不簡簡單單是一個PLC,為了順應客戶的認知需求, “F1 PLC”正式更名為“F1 Controller”。
2. 硬件升級
(1) 提升了網口通信的更高可靠性;
(2) 配合命名更換,更改了面板絲印文字,更貼合用戶認知需求;
(3) 增加電池電壓監控,同時將電池設計成客戶可自行更換的安裝方式,并且內部使用了超級電容,在更換電池時數據不會丟失;
(4) 調整了面板布局,方便CAN口采用標準線纜端子;
(5) 更改了接線端子,新版采用了可拔插式端子,更利于客戶的易用性;
升級前面板絲印圖
升級后面板絲印圖
3. 軟件升級
3.1. 升級功能介紹
本次F1的升級首先將原包含ModbusRTU功能的庫修改為KincoModbusSlave.lib并將新增ModbusUDP功能添加其中。其次,為升級CAN2.0功能創建新庫KincoExtCan.lib。此外,為滿足客戶要求,我們在KincoExt.Lib庫內添加了實現軟復位的功能函數,也增加了從SD卡讀取執行PLC工程的功能。具體庫函數的使用,請參照《F1庫函數使用說明》文檔。
3.2. 與外部4X通信方式的修改
由于MB._4X使用的不便,我們摒棄原有方式,將PLC與外部4X的通信重新修改為如下兩種方式:
第一種,默認情況下,外部4X與PLC內部%M區域一一對應。
第二種,通過Map_4X_to_VAR函數實現PLC變量與外部4X的一一對應。(具體實現過程請參考Map_4X_to_VAR函數使用說明)
注:兩種方法不能同時使用。
3.3.SD卡運行方式說明
(1) 得到*.PRG和*.CHK文件
工程編譯后,通過執行CoDeSys任務欄的“online”菜單中“create boot project”命令得到*.PRG和*.CHK文件。“*”代表你建立的工程名字
(2) 把文件存入SD卡中
首先,重命名*.PRG和*.CHK文件為DEFAULT.PRG 和 DEFAULT.CHK;
其次,在SD卡根目錄下創建“PlcFiles”文件夾,并將兩文件存入此文件夾下。
(3) 通過SD卡下載工程
安裝SD卡到F1,上電后F1將會讀取工程到自己內存中,然后運行。
二. 升級注意事項
1.使用老版本F1
軟件程序無需更新,繼續保持以前版本,如果使用新版F122-D1608T_Target文件,F1 ERROR指示燈會連續閃爍報警。處理方法,繼續使用舊版本F122-D1608T_Target文件。
2.使用新版本F1
(1) 需安裝新版軟件,或者更換老版本里F122-D1608T_Target文件,F122-D1608T_Target文件更新說明詳見《F1系列Controller軟件使用說明》,相關文件下載地址如下:http://www.kinco.cn/html/cn/service/download/ruanjian/。
3.老版本切換成新版本F1
如果程序里使用ModbusRTU庫的功能,程序切換需要做相應的修改,相應修改內容請參見《F1庫函數使用說明》文檔。如果想繼續保持源程序不變,可向步科相關人員索取老版本底層固件文件,固件更新詳見《F1固件更新使用說明》。恢復至老版本F1底層即可正常使用。
上海步科自動化股份有限公司
2013年9月16日